What Are Flexi Fixed Deposits?

Flexi Fixed Deposits combine the benefits of savings accounts and traditional FDs. They offer the liquidity of a savings account and the higher interest rates of an FD. When the balance in your savings account exceeds a certain threshold, the excess amount is automatically transferred to a Flexi FD. This feature allows you to maximise your returns without compromising on liquidity.

Key Features of Flexi FDs

Here are some of the key features of a Flexi Fixed Deposit:

Automatic Transfers

Excess funds in your savings account are automatically transferred to a Flexi FD, allowing you to earn higher interest rates on idle funds.

Liquidity

Unlike traditional FDs, Flexi FDs allow partial withdrawals without breaking the entire deposit. This means you can withdraw the required amount while the remaining balance continues to earn interest.

Benefits of Flexi FDs

Flexi FDs offer numerous advantages, making them an attractive option for modern investors:

Maximised Returns

By transferring surplus funds to a Flexi FD, you could earn higher interest compared to a standard savings account. This maximises your returns without requiring active management.

Ease of Access

With partial withdrawals, Flexi FDs provide easy access to your money in case of emergencies. This makes them a flexible and convenient savings tool.

No Penalties

Traditional FDs often come with penalties for premature withdrawals. Flexi FDs, on the other hand, allow you to withdraw funds as needed without incurring penalties, provided the minimum balance is maintained.
